Top Language Survival Tricks for First-Time Visitors to Europe

  • Revfine.com1
  • 24 June 2025
🌐 Overcoming language barriers in Europe is easier for first-time travelers with practical strategies. Travelers in Europe can use a Europe eSIM for smooth access to translation apps, aiding real-time communication. Learn basic greetings and numbers beforehand, use gestures, and keep notepads for written phrases. Translation apps serve as backups, offering offline features. Embrace patience and cultural differences for better interactions. These tips empower tourists to experience Europe confidently and respectfully without fear of miscommunication.

How Tribe Hotel’s Staff Created a Guest Experience Program That Showcases the Best of Kenya – Shamim Ehsani

  • Josiah Mackenzie
  • 24 June 2025
🏨 Shamim Ehsani, co-founder of Tribe Hotel in Nairobi, discusses a unique guest experience program. Staff at Tribe Hotel introduce guests to Kenyan culture through various activities, such as running with world-class marathoners, exploring Nairobi's nightlife, and sharing Kenyan cuisine. This approach empowers hotel teams and fosters deeper guest connections, enhancing the overall hospitality experience.

How to transform your hotel’s marketing with storytelling

  • Nick Donaghy
  • 24 June 2025
📖 Transform your hotel marketing with storytelling. Ditch generic phrases like "luxury rooms" and embrace authentic narratives to engage guests. Highlight your hotel's origin, introduce memorable staff, and reflect your brand's values consistently. Use your website and blog to make strong first impressions, balance emotion with information, and create evergreen content. Boost your SEO with genuine stories and let real guest testimonials build trust. Consistency across all channels strengthens your brand’s recognition and connection.

Driving Portfolio Profitability by Mastering the Guest Journey

  • Anders Johansson
  • 24 June 2025
📈 Who? Revenue, Marketing, and Sales Managers, CFO, hotel teams. When? Monthly performance meetings. Where? Hotel conference rooms worldwide. What? Hidden profit leaks due to siloed management causing misalignment. How? Focus on individual KPIs creates inefficiencies, leading to lost revenue. Solution: Manage the horizontal Guest Journey across five stages—Attract, Capture, Prepare, Deliver, Review—using a unified Business Intelligence platform for data-driven decisions, fostering collaboration, enhancing guest satisfaction, and increasing long-term profitability.

Direct Booking Strategies: How to Promote Your Booking Engine Effectively

  • Nashi Dasgupta
  • 17 June 2025
🛁 Direct bookings are crucial as they save on commissions and build guest trust, offering a seamless experience, best-rate guarantees, and flexible cancellations. Essential tools include mobile-friendly booking engines, analytics, and secure payment gateways. STAAH SwiftBook excels with features like real-time syncing and smart pricing. SEO, paid ads, and social media enhance reach, while reviews and strategic offers convert lookers into bookers. Effective email marketing nurtures relationships, leveraging automations like cart abandonment reminders and pre-arrival upsells.
